#3f5868 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#3f5868 is composed of 24.7% red, 34.5%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 39.4% cyan, 15.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 203.4 degrees, a saturation of 24.6% and a lightness of 32.7%. #3f5868 color hex could be obtained by blending #7eb0d0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#3f5868

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040506 is the darkest color, while #f9fafb is the lightest one.

Tones of #3f5868

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#525455 is the less saturated color, while #0565a2 is the most saturated one.
